
The University of North Carolina Asheville is a public liberal arts college located in Buncombe County, North Carolina. It is the only liberal arts college in the UNC system. The college has a total undergraduate enrollment of 2,907 as of fall 2023. The full-time undergraduate population is made up of 57% women and 43% men, with a total student population of approximately 3,363.

The University of North Carolina, Asheville, has a vibrant student life, with over 70 student organizations operating on campus, including Greek life, community service clubs, music ensembles, and honor societies. The University also has a thriving athletics program, with 16 UNC Asheville Bulldogs teams competing in the NCAA's Division I. The University's mascot is Rocky the Bulldog.
The University of North Carolina, Asheville, is located in the city of Asheville, near the Blue Ridge Mountains of North Carolina. The campus size is 365 acres, and it utilizes a semester-based academic calendar. The University has a student-to-faculty ratio of 12:1, which is much lower than the US national average of 21:1. The University of North Carolina, Asheville, is committed to providing a high-quality education and has been ranked #132 in National Liberal Arts Colleges.
The University of North Carolina, Asheville, offers a range of financial aid options for its students. In 2022, 76% of undergraduate students received financial aid through grants, and 42% received aid through loans. The University also offers various merit-based scholarships, such as the Pisgah Scholars Program, which is offered to freshmen with impressive high school academic, extracurricular, and standardized test records.

The University of North Carolina Asheville, a public liberal arts college, received 4,278 undergraduate applications in 2022. This represented a 5.98% annual growth in applications. Of those 4,278 applicants, 3,179 were accepted, yielding a 74.3% acceptance rate. This was a lower acceptance rate than the previous year, which was 81.6%. Between 2021 and 2022, there was a decline of 14.4% in admissions.

The University of North Carolina at Asheville has a total enrollment of 2,914 students as of 2022. The student body is predominantly white (74.6%), with 8.2% Hispanic/Latino, 4.7% Black, and 4.67% of students identifying with two or more races. This includes both full-time and part-time students as well as graduate and undergraduate students.
The racial/ethnic breakdown of the student population at UNC Asheville is as follows:
- 74.6% White (2,174 students)
- 8.2% Hispanic or Latino (239 students)
- 4.7% Black or African American (137 students)
- 4.67% Two or More Races (137 students)
- 1.72% Asian (50 students)
- 0.275% American Indian or Alaska Native (8 students)
- 0.0343% Native Hawaiian or Other Pacific Islanders (1 student)
It is worth noting that 4.26% of students (124 students) did not report their race, and the numbers above are based on the reported data.
In terms of gender, the undergraduate population at UNC Asheville is 57% female and 43% male. The total number of female students is 1,913, while there are 1,450 male students.

The University of North Carolina Asheville is a public liberal arts college that was founded in 1927. It is the only dedicated liberal arts institution in North Carolina's public university system. The university offers a wide range of academic programmes, with over 30 undergraduate majors and a master's degree in liberal arts and sciences. The most popular areas of study include psychology, business, natural resources and conservation, communication, and health professions.
The university's campus covers 365 acres and includes various facilities such as the Lookout Observatory and STEAM Studio, which features 3D printing technology. The university also offers a vibrant social life, with over 70 student organisations operating on campus, including Greek life, community service clubs, music ensembles, and honour societies. The university's mascot, Rocky the Bulldog, cheers on its 16 NCAA Division I sports teams.

UNC Asheville's campus covers 365 acres and is located near the Blue Ridge Mountains of North Carolina. The campus includes academic buildings, the Lookout Observatory, and the STEAM Studio, featuring 3D printing technology. With over 60 clubs and organisations, students can explore various interests and connect with others. Athletics are also an integral part of campus life, with 14 or 16 Division I athletic teams representing the university.
The cost of attending UNC Asheville varies depending on residency status. In-state tuition and fees are approximately $7,501, while out-of-state tuition and fees are around $24,849. The university offers various need-based grants and merit-based scholarships to support students financially.
